Is DOS MAME faster than MAMEW?
FAQ'sFirst off, now that the development build of MAME is windows based, I would expect mamew to outperform mamed in a DOS box under Windoze. So the only gain would be under pure DOS. I tried running DOS MAME under DOS about a year ago. I couldn't get the drivers for my sound card set up under DOS so I had to run without sound. Without sound, DOS MAME was at most frameskip 1 faster than mamew without sound, if that much.

Related QuestionsHow fast of a computer do I need for MAME?
FAQ'sDepends on what games you play. I use a Pentium 200 MMX with 128M Ram and a 4M PCI (Rendition Verite) Video Card. Old games like Pac-Man, Centipede, and Galaga play fine. Games with background art like Top Gunner and Twin Cobra run at about 85% at Frameskip 9 or 10, but are still highly playable and fun. Games like OutRun and Afterburner play at about 50% at Frameskip 11 and are basically unplayable. Games with the new artwork functions (even Space Invaders) are basically unplayable.

Related QuestionsQ001: What is MAME?
The Guru's ROM Dump NewsBasically, MAME (which stands for Multiple Arcade Machine Emulator) is a software program that imitates _exactly_ (otherwise known as 'emulation') the arcade hardware commonly found in arcade machines. The software/game is supplied as binary images (which are held in EPROMs on a real arcade board) to MAME which then allows it to run this software without the need for the old/uncommon/rare/obsolete/dead/faulty arcade board.

Related QuestionsHow are trackballs/mice numbered in MAME Analog plus, and what are the limitations?
FAQ'sOkay, I'll give you the short information first and then come back with the details. MAME Analog+ supports up to eight USB mice and up to four (USB or gameport) total gamepads/joysticks. I will deal with the mice only, but the joystick/gamepads work the same way. There are basically two ways to hook the mice up in MAME Analog +. For an arcade cabinet, you would probably want to hook all your devices up and leave them plugged in at all times.

Related QuestionsWhy is the compiler DOS based, not Windows?
HI-TECH Software Frequently Asked QuestionsWell, firstly we are developing a Windows user interface. This will be Win-32, i.e. it will run under Windows 95 and Windows NT. But since the compiler is a non-graphical application, and the DOS interface runs quite happily under all flavours of Windows already, it has not been as high a priority as making sure that the basic functionality is top-notch. In other words, we believe an excellent compiler with a DOS front-end is better than an average compiler with a Windows front end.
Related QuestionsWhat is a DoS/DDoS Attack ?
Internet Partners: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)Short for Denial of Service attack, a type of attack on a network that is designed to bring the network to its knees by flooding it with useless traffic. Many DoS attacks, such as the Ping of Death and Teardrop attacks, exploit limitations in the TCP/IP protocols. For all known DoS attacks, there are software fixes that system administrators can install to limit the damage caused by the attacks. But, like viruses, new DoS attacks are constantly being dreamed up by hackers.

Related QuestionsCan I run Quicken for DOS on it?
HPLX.NET FAQs: THE FAQYes, users have reported success with DOS-based Quicken through version 8 (most recent DOS Quicken version). Recent versions may require more memory than is available under the system manager, but it's easy enough to exit the system manager and run Quicken directly from the DOS prompt, or run it in a separate Software Carousel work area. The "disable filer" trick may allow you to squeeze even the latest Quicken in under the system manager.
